Quality Metrics Reflect Stability Amid Challenges
TajGVK Hotels maintains a solid quality profile, with operational fundamentals that continue to demonstrate resilience. The company’s debt-equity ratio, recorded at 0.37 times in the half-year period, remains moderate, suggesting a manageable level of leverage. However, the debtors turnover ratio, noted at 1.61 times, indicates slower collection efficiency compared to typical industry standards, which may affect liquidity management.

Technical Indicators Signal Bearish Sentiment
Technical analysis of TajGVK Hotels reveals a bearish outlook, with price trends and momentum indicators pointing towards downward pressure. The stock’s recent returns illustrate this trend, with a one-month decline of 3.24% and a six-month decrease of 11.79%. Despite a modest year-to-date gain of 5.44% and a one-year return of 18.51%, the shorter-term technical signals warrant attention from traders and investors monitoring entry and exit points.
Sector and Market Capitalisation Context
Operating within the Hotels & Resorts sector, TajGVK Hotels faces sector-specific dynamics including fluctuating travel demand, seasonal variations, and competitive pressures. As a smallcap company, it is more susceptible to market sentiment shifts and liquidity constraints compared to larger peers. Institutional investor participation has also declined recently, with a reduction of 1.71% in their stake over the previous quarter, now holding 2.75% collectively. This decrease may reflect a reassessment of the company’s fundamentals by investors with advanced analytical resources.

Performance Snapshot
Examining TajGVK Hotels’ recent stock returns provides further context. The stock recorded a daily gain of 0.35% and a weekly increase of 1.36%, yet these short-term gains contrast with monthly and quarterly declines of 3.24% and 2.31%, respectively. The six-month performance shows a more pronounced reduction of 11.79%, while the year-to-date and one-year returns stand at 5.44% and 18.51%, respectively. This mixed performance highlights the stock’s sensitivity to market conditions and sector-specific factors.
